PA 07/814/B – Erection of a sun lounge on south west elevation, The Bungalow Fuchsia Gardens Mount Rule, Braddan.
The Drainage Division of the Department of Transport has assessed the above planning application and would like to submit the following comments to your Planning Committee:-
No Objection in principle, subject to the following conditions:-
There must be NO discharge of surface water (including that from roofs and paved areas) from this proposed development to any foul drainage systems so as to comply with the requirements of the Department of Transport Drainage Division and the Sewerage Act 1999.
The application states that the surface water from the proposed development is to be discharged to the “existing drainage”. If this “existing drainage” discharges (directly or indirectly) to the foul sewerage system then it should be noted that an alternative means of surface water disposal must be provided.
There are no known existing surface water sewers within the area. The applicant is required to establish where the existing surface water from the property is disposed and discuss this matter with the Drainage Division prior to work commencing on site.
